mac80211: Update to version 5.2-rc7
This updates mac80211 to version 5.2-rc7, this contains all the changes to the wireless subsystem up to Linux 5.2-rc7. * The removed patches are applied upstream * b43 now uses kmod-lib-cordic * Update the nl80211.h file in iw to match backports version. * Remove the two backports from kernel 4.9, they were needed for mt76, but that can use the version from backports now, otherwise they collide and cause compile errors. -Subject: [PATCH 01/28] rt2x00: use simple_read_from_buffer()
-
-The problem with this copy_to_user() calls is that they don't ensure
-that "size" is less than the "length" which the user provided.
-
-Obviously, this is debugfs and "size" is normally going to be very small
-so it probably doesn't matter, but this is the correct thing to do.
